Business knowledge : Core courses
Each masters program ’ s core curriculum is focused on the fundamental concepts of business theory . Your core courses will give you a thorough grounding in the critical knowledge of your chosen field and form the foundation of technical skills you ’ ll need to move beyond the basics .
The skills you ’ ll acquire as part of your core courses are based on big data analysis conducted by Hult in partnership with Burning Glass Technologies . Analyzing millions of job descriptions , the study identified the most sought-after skills and technical abilities employers are looking for . These have been integrated throughout the core curriculum and certain electives to ensure you graduate with a skillset that employers value and that will serve you from day one in the workplace .
Throughout your degree , you will put the theory and skills you ’ re learning into practice with real challenges from real clients . In addition to adhoc professor-led challenges , you will have the option to compete in core campus-wide challenges , which will require you to creatively problem-solve for both local and global businesses .
Your own path : Electives
Customize your degree to suit your career goals or personal interests with a broad range of electives . Whichever masters degree you choose to pursue with us , you will have access to the same choice of electives . You can explore any topic that interests you most , or choose to specialize by completing three or more electives in that field . Topics are far-reaching but can be grouped into the following disciplines :
–– Marketing
–– Finance
–– Entrepreneurship
–– Business Analytics
–– Disruptive Technology

Experience : Global Campus Rotation
Once you have completed your core courses , you will have the opportunity to take electives at up to two more campus locations :
–– Boston
–– San Francisco
–– London
–– Dubai
–– Shanghai
–– New York

Tomorrow ’ s world : Emerging technology
You ’ ll learn about emerging technologies impacting the business world of tomorrow directly from the people leading their development with our Day of Disruption speaker series . Through electives in disruptive technology , you ’ ll develop the critical thinking to identify the potential impact and opportunities of new and emerging technologies including :
–– Blockchain
–– Virtual Reality
–– Internet of Things
–– Artificial Intelligence
–– 3D Printing
–– Gene Editing
–– Robotics
–– Autonomous Vehicles
